On the other hand, looking at the owncloud-client packaging it seems that libowncloudsync0 is used only by owncloud-client (which already declares a strict dependency on it) and there are no public headers/development stuff (usually in -dev binaries) for it; thus, I suggest to just drop the symbols file for now, as it would not be used at all. -- Pino Toscano
